Healthcare employees deal with numerous concerns when dealing with paper-centered general patient intake or questions form generated by unreliable features. These include Illegible handwriting, error-prone data handling, ineffective wet-signature collection, and compliance issues. Dodge these inefficiencies by engaging an automated general patient intake questions form that you can create and set up easily with airSlate.

Typical bottlenecks of the general patient intake process include manual data entry in questions form, long wait times, and the risks of losing or misplacing patient records. Automation can help handle these issues by digitizing patient intake processes, automating routine tasks like filling out personal data and medical history forms for pharmacy care, and storing patient data online, which can improve accuracy, decrease waiting periods, and improve document encryption.
